Body Block is a microgame in the Reality folder in WarioWare, Inc.: Mega Microgame$! and returns as one of Jimmy T's microgames in WarioWare Gold.

Gameplay

There is a person set horizontally on the bottom of the screen, and a watermelon bouncing around. The player must use +Control Pad left or right to move the person back and forth and prevent the watermelon from falling through the bottom of the screen.

  • 1st level difficulty: The person is tall and has his arms extended over his head, covering around 60% of the gap.
  • 2nd level difficulty: The person is tall and has his arms down, covering around 50% of the gap.
  • 3rd level difficulty: The person is shorter, covering around 40% of the gap.

In WarioWare Gold, Body Block is reclassified as a Sports-themed microgame. As such, the watermelon is replaced with sports balls: a soccer ball in the first level, a basketball in the second level and a volleyball in the third level. The person in each stage now dresses accordingly to match that sport. Additionally, the person in Level 3 is Goalie Blockman.
